Sener S, Batu ED. Use of biologic drug in the treatment of localized scleroderma and systemic sclerosis in children: A scoping review. Semin Arthritis Rheum 2025; 71:152634. Abstract
OBJECTIVE Biologic drugs are a potential treatment option in resistant cases of juvenile scleroderma. In this review, we aimed to examine previous studies regarding biologic drug use in pediatric patients with localized scleroderma and systemic sclerosis. METHODS We performed a search on MEDLINE and Scopus for articles involving pediatric localized scleroderma and systemic sclerosis patients treated with biologic drugs. RESULTS We identified 17 articles describing 58 pediatric patients with localized scleroderma treated with biologic drugs and 12 articles describing 29 pediatric patients with systemic sclerosis treated with biologic drugs during our literature search. The most frequently used biologic drug in localized scleroderma treatment was abatacept (55.2 %), followed by tocilizumab (48.3 %). These biologic drugs were mainly preferred for treating resistant/progressive skin disease in pediatric patients with localized scleroderma (58.5 % and 68.8 %, respectively). The improvement rates associated with abatacept and tocilizumab were 92.9 % and 77.4 %, respectively. Adverse events were observed in 23.5 % of all localized scleroderma patients. The most frequently used biologic drug in systemic sclerosis treatment was rituximab (51.7 %), followed by tocilizumab (44.8 %). Rituximab was predominantly favored for managing cardiac involvement (45.5 %), whereas tocilizumab was preferred for pulmonary involvement (50 %) in pediatric patients with systemic sclerosis. The improvement rates associated with rituximab and tocilizumab were 72.7 % and 94.1 %, respectively. Adverse events were reported in 40 % of all systemic sclerosis patients. CONCLUSION Our results showed that abatacept and tocilizumab were more frequently used in patients with localized scleroderma, while rituximab and tocilizumab were the predominantly used biologics in patients with systemic sclerosis. The improvement rate with these biologics were quite high with acceptable safety profile.

Foeldvari I, Torok KS, Antón J, Blakley M, Constantin T, Cutolo M, Denton CP, Fligelstone K, Hinrichs B, Li SC, Maillard S, Marrani E, Moinzadeh P, Orteu CH, Pain CE, Pauling JD, Pilkington C, Rosser F, Smith V, Furst DF. Best clinical practice in the treatment of juvenile systemic sclerosis: expert panel guidance - the result of the International Hamburg Consensus Meeting December 2022. Expert Rev Clin Immunol 2024; 20:387-404. Abstract
INTRODUCTION Juvenile systemic sclerosis (jSSc) is an orphan disease with a prevalence of 3 in 1,000,000 children. Currently there is only one consensus treatment guideline concerning skin, pulmonary and vascular involvement for jSSc, the jSSc SHARE (Single Hub and Access point for pediatric Rheumatology in Europe) initiative, which was based on data procured up to 2014. Therefore, an update of these guidelines, with a more recent literature and expert experience, and extension of the guidance to more aspects of the disease is needed. AREAS COVERED Treatment options were reviewed, and opinions were provided for most facets of jSSc including general management, some of which differs from adult systemic sclerosis, such as the use of corticosteroids, and specific organ involvement, such as skin, musculoskeletal, pulmonary, and gastroenterology. EXPERT OPINION We are suggesting the treat to target strategy to treat early to prevent cumulative disease damage in jSSc. Conclusions are derived from both expert opinion and available literature, which is mostly based on adult systemic sclerosis (aSSc), given shared pathophysiology, extrapolation of results from aSSc studies was judged reasonable.

Kudsi M, Khalayli N, Tarcha R, Al-Darwish L. Tocilizumab in systemic sclerosis treatment: a case report. Ann Med Surg (Lond) 2023; 85:4586-4588. Abstract
Introduction In the United States, tocilizumab was approved for the treatment of scleroderma and scleroderma-related interstitial lung disease because it inhibited the decrease in forced expiratory volume, so scleroderma treatment is entering a new era. Case presentation A 44-year-old female patient with systemic scleroderma, diagnosed 6 years ago, presented with breathlessness over the last week. The modified Rodnan's score was 18. Tocilizumab 162 mg subcutaneously once every 2 weeks was prescribed. After 4 weeks, a decrease in Rodnan score was observed. Tocilizumab was stopped after 6 months without any side effects due to treatment. Discussion Treatment with tocilizumab may maintain lung function nearly unchanged. Its effect on perfecting skin fibrosis seems promising. Tocilizumab may be fairly safe to use. Conclusion Tocilizumab may be effective and fairly safe to use. Further exploration is anticipated to advance a new period of systemic sclerosis treatment.
